Accurate density rotameters are also used for effective measurement. Furnaces and gas burners in industrial sites need to be controlled not to damage equipment; therefore, rotameters are used for monitoring. This equipment is also used in industries for refrigeration flow control.
Rotameters are uncomplicated devices made with inexpensive materials,
which makes them cost-effective.
1. Rotameters can be installed into areas that don’t have power because they
operate only on the properties of the liquid and gravity itself.
2. Rotameters can easily be installed to existing piping systems with standard
fittings or via a panel.
3. A rotameter’s scale for measuring is linear because the flowrate is based on
area variation. That means that you can count on accurate readings throughout
the complete range.
4. With a properly maintained rotameter you can expect sustained high
repeatability.
5. Smaller rotameters typically only have a few inches of water column pressure
drop. That means that rotameters can be installed nearly anywhere in the
process. Smaller pressure drops mean smaller pumps, which can mean lower
pumping costs.
